Are Safety Glasses Enough For Protection Against Welder’s Flash?
Safety glasses are recommended for anyone who works in an area that welds, but is not involved directly in welding. Safety glasses that are clear offer minimal UV protection. You should have at least 5 shades of protection if you are welding in close quarters. If you are directly involved with welding, it is advisable to wear a helmet or face shield. Lenses are not repairable and must be replaced if they become damaged. If the defect is found, some manufacturers will allow you to send your damaged lens to Technical Support.Why Are There Dark Spots On My Filter?
It is usually caused by a crack or hole in your filter. The crack could occur on either the internal or external side. There are liquid crystals between the plates that make up the filter. A crack in the glass can trap air and cause crystals to be dislocated. You might get light-colored or darkened spots.Why Do Welders Wear Masks?
